gpt4 book ai didi

sql - 逗号分隔值

转载 作者:行者123 更新时间:2023-11-29 01:07:39 24 4
gpt4 key购买 nike

如何使用 mysql 获取此查询?

表 1:

id : nos

1 12,13,14
2 14
3 14,12

表 2:

id : values

12 PHP
13 JAVA
14 C++

现在,我想要这样的输出:

1   PHP, JAVA, C++
2 C++
3 C++, PHP

最佳答案

未测试,但应该是这样的:

SELECT table1.id, GROUP_CONCAT(table2.values)
FROM table1 INNER JOIN table2 ON FIND_IN_SET(table2.id, table1.nos)
GROUP BY table1.id

关于sql - 逗号分隔值,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/696675/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com